Title :
Ternary decision diagrams
Author :
Ching, Sim Poh ; Suaidi, Mohamad Kadim
Author_Institution :
Fac. of Eng., Universiti Malaysia Sarawak, Kota Samarahan, Malaysia
Abstract :
TDD graph-based representation is actually a natural extension of the binary decision diagram (BDD) to the three-valued case. This paper describes a method of defining, analyzing, and implementing the Boolean function using a ternary decision diagram (TDD). This diagram representation enables us to evaluate a Boolean function. We investigate the characteristics of different types of TDDs in order to develop an efficient general software package associated with efficient manipulation algorithms that leads to simpler Boolean functions. We define and discuss the data structure and reduction algorithms of the developed package. The performance of this software package is finally demonstrated by subjecting practical circuits, LGSynth93 standard benchmarks, to it.
Keywords :
Boolean functions; binary decision diagrams; tree data structures; Boolean function; LGSynth93 standard benchmarks; binary decision diagram; circuits; data structure; reduction algorithms; software package; ternary decision diagram graph based representation; three-valued case; Binary decision diagrams; Boolean functions; Circuits; Data structures; Decision trees; Input variables; Packaging; Software algorithms; Software packages; Software standards;
Conference_Titel :
Research and Development, 2002. SCOReD 2002. Student Conference on
Print_ISBN :
0-7803-7565-3
DOI :
10.1109/SCORED.2002.1033060